Abstract

Based on the analysis of the jurisprudence on sexual crimes instituted by Francisco Viveiros de Castro at the end of the 19th century, this arlicle studies the criteria that the judiciary began using to define those worthy of their"protection" as well as those to be exeluded from it. Herewith, the law exercises a distinct role in the process - defined semantically by the word"civilization" - of political and economic submission of the citizens who belonged to the poor and hard-working segments of society during a period when a class system within capilalist struetures is established in Brazil.
